Latest Patents:

Vasserot's recent patents highlight his relentless pursuit of finding innovative solutions for challenging medical conditions. Among his noteworthy advances are two patents: "Methods of Suppressing Rheumatoid Arthritis using an Anti-IL-6 Antibody" and "Innovative Discovery of Protein Fragments of Cysteinyl-tRNA Synthetase." These patents focus on developing effective treatments for rheumatoid arthritis and diagnostic compositions related to protein fragments of Cysteinyl-tRNA synthetase, respectively. Career Highlights:

With his extensive expertise, Vasserot has made significant contributions to the pharmaceutical industry. Some of the milestones in his career include his tenure at Atyr Pharma, Inc. and Pangu Biopharma Limited. At Atyr Pharma, Inc., Vasserot played a crucial role in pioneering novel therapies and actively contributed to the development of innovative drug discoveries. His involvement at Pangu Biopharma Limited showcased his dedication to unraveling the mysteries of protein fragments, focusing on diagnostic and therapeutic applications that have immense potential for improved patient care.
